Research and Markets (http://www.researchandmarkets.com/reports/c87297) has announced the addition of India: Aviation to their offering.
India: Aviation covers the overview of aviation industry in India, the traffic trend of aircraft, passenger and freight, risk factor, policies on airport transport services, and the profile of the Airports Authority of India (AAI) and Federation of Indian Airlines (FIA). It also covers the proposal Airline M&A Policy, Indian airport infrastructure development, low cost carriers market, market outlook, plus the profile, comparative matrix and SWOT analysis of the industry leading players: Jet Airways India Ltd., Air India limited & Indian Airlines Limited, Air Deccan, Air Sahara, Kingfisher, SpiceJet, Go Airlines (India) Ptv Ltd., IndiGo Airlines, Paramount Airways (P) Ltd, Mumbai Airport and Indira Gandhi International Airport
